Exclamation Sex Offender wins $57 Million Dollar Lottery

http://blogs.usatoday.com/ondeadline...ex-offend.html

Yet another sex offender has won the lottery. Back in February, we told you that Daniel Snay, a Level 3 sex offender, won $10 million in the Massachusetts State Lottery.

The latest lucky registrant comes to us from Michigan, where Fred Topous, 45, won $57 million by playing the state's Mega Millions game.
"We thought we were going to end up working until we died, but not any more," Topous said, according to The Grand Rapids Press. "Now, I don't have to wait until Friday to get groceries or put gas in the truck."

In 1999, Topous was charged with having sex with a 13-year-old girl. He later agreed to a plea deal that sent him to prison for more than five years. (Here's his page from the state police website.)

"We're always happy to make someone a millionaire and we wish Mr. Topous and his family all the best," Lottery Commissioner M. Scott Bowen says in a press release. (The release doesn't mention the winner's criminal history.)
